多伦多的返校节活动导致维持治安费用降低,没有发生重大事件,原因是加强了人群管理和以社区为中心的安全工作。
Toronto's Homecoming events saw lower policing costs and no major incidents, thanks to better crowd management and community-focused safety efforts.
多伦多的返乡活动维持治安的费用继续下降,反映出一种持续的趋势,其原因是人群管理得到改善,社区参与程度提高,以及转向了预防性、非传统的安全措施。
Policing costs for Toronto's Homecoming events have continued to decline, reflecting a sustained trend attributed to improved crowd management, greater community engagement, and a shift toward preventive, non-traditional safety measures.
虽然没有公布确切数字,但城市官员指出,这一下降与今年事件期间没有重大事件同时发生。
While exact figures were not released, city officials noted the reduction coincided with no major incidents during this year’s event.
资源越来越多地被转用于心理健康应对小组和邻里方案,配合更广泛的努力,将基于社区的公共安全解决方案置于大规模警察部署的优先地位。
Resources are increasingly redirected to mental health response teams and neighborhood programs, aligning with broader efforts to prioritize community-based public safety solutions over large police deployments.
